If you are printing on glossy media or transparencies, place a
support sheet (or a sheet of plain paper) beneath the stack, or
load only one sheet at a time.
Do not touch or allow any thing to come into contact with the
printed side of transparencies or paper with a shiny finish.
After printing documents on transparencies or glossy media,
allow the ink to set for a few hours before handling them.

Printout Problems Not Related to Print Quality
Incorrect or garbled characters
Make sure that your printer and printer driver are
appropriately selected.
Select your printer as the default printer (Windows).
Clear any stalled print jobs from the Spool Manager
(Windows Me/98).
& See “Using EPSON Spool Manager” on page 298
Turn off the printer and computer. Make sure that the
printer’s interface cable is securely plugged in.
